WebConclusions: DLCT low showed comparable image quality to SLCT low, with the additional possibility of spectral post-processing. Further dose reduction seems possible by decreasing the lower limit of the tube current for the thorax. Key points: • Clinical use of reduced-dose DLCT is feasible despite the required higher tube potential.
